Obesity Treatment Pathways and Implementation in Health Systems.

Ariana M Chao1, Stephanie Walsh2, Pamela R Rama3

  • 1Johns Hopkins University School of Nursing Baltimore Maryland USA.

Obesity Science & Practice
|April 22, 2026
PubMed
Summary

Implementing obesity treatment pathways is crucial for health systems and healthcare professionals (HCPs) to effectively manage obesity. This review provides practical guidance for developing and implementing these pathways in diverse clinical settings.

Area of Science:

  • Health Systems Science
  • Obesity Medicine
  • Clinical Pathways

Background:

  • Clinical practice guidelines are essential for obesity management but require tailored implementation within health systems.
  • Health system processes, structures, and cultures, along with resource variations, present challenges to guideline implementation.

Purpose of the Study:

  • To assess how obesity treatment pathways can aid health systems and healthcare professionals (HCPs) in informed decision-making.
  • To offer practical considerations for developing and implementing obesity treatment pathways within health care systems.

Main Methods:

  • A narrative review was conducted.
  • The review focused on assessing the role of obesity treatment pathways in supporting decision-making and providing implementation guidance.

Main Results:

  • Limited public information exists on developing and implementing obesity treatment pathways in clinical practice.
  • The review outlines key elements of obesity care (screening, diagnosis, treatment, monitoring) and HCP roles.

Conclusions:

  • The review provides resources and considerations for developing and implementing obesity care pathways across various settings.
  • It aims to assist health systems and HCPs in making informed, evidence-based decisions for obesity management.
